    With all the other talk in this forum, we haven't really gotten much of a chance to talk about the preseason, so I'm glad you brought it up. I'm surprised we finished #1 in our division, and I hope that's a sign of good things to come. It's hard to make a general conclusion about the Grizzlies based off of preseason play because there were so many of our key players on the injured list and so many of the opponent's best players on the injured list. However, I will say that Cardinal looked out of place (of course, I don't want to bring back that whole other debate), Antonio Burks reminded me of a poorman's wild Jason Williams and will likely be cut, Ryan Humphrey finally got some chance at playing time and absolutely wasted the opportunity, and Shane Battier really impressed me more than ever this preseason. Battier should be a bigger part in our offense this year than ever. Anyway, there's just two more days until we get to play our first game.
